My favourite writers – well you could prob see most of this on my profile anyway, but here they are:


-JENNIFER WEINER --- well-written chick lit? I know, I know, hard to imagine. In fact, it’s kinda unfair to label Jennifer Weiner as a chick lit writer; her books go far deeper than the next shoe sale or one night stand. Granted, a lot of her stories have really similar protagonists, but they’re not formulaic. Whatever, the characters work and seem realistic, plus they’re entertaining and satirical. Favourite book: Good in Bed (the title is more provocative than the book, tho )
